Satellite Communications: who does what

Satellite communications has three layers: the established geostationary operators, the low-Earth-orbit broadband constellations that have taken most of the growth since 2020, and the direct-to-device entrants trying to reach ordinary phones. Underneath all three sits an equipment industry selling antennas, modems and ground gateways.

Consolidation among the geostationary operators has been the defining story of the last few years, while the LEO segment is still adding capacity faster than it adds profit.

Rocket Lab agreed on 29 June 2026 to acquire Iridium at an enterprise value of about $8 billion, with closing expected in mid-2027. Iridium Communications is a satellite communications company operating the world's only truly global mobile satellite network. The Iridium constellation of 66 active satellites provides voice, data, and broadband services anywhere on Earth, including polar regions and remote oceans. Headquartered in McLean, Virginia, Iridium serves government, maritime, aviation, and IoT customers. Iridium trades on NASDAQ under IRDM with a market capitalization exceeding $4 billion. The company employs about 975 employees and generated $871.7 million of revenue in 2025. Under CEO Matt Desch, Iridium completed a $3 billion constellation replacement program and has grown into a profitable satellite operator. ## History and Milestones Motorola conceived the original Iridium system in the late 1980s as the first global mobile satellite communications network. The original 66-satellite constellation launched in the 1990s, but the company filed for bankruptcy in 1999 as adoption failed to meet projections. A investor group acquired Iridium assets in 2000 and rebuilt the business with a focus on government and specialized commercial markets. The company proved viable serving customers who needed communications where terrestrial networks couldn't reach. Iridium launched its replacement constellation, Iridium NEXT, between 2017 and 2019, deploying 75 new satellites (66 operational plus spares) aboard SpaceX Falcon 9 rockets. This $3 billion investment modernized the network with enhanced capabilities while maintaining backward compatibility. ## Products and Services Iridium provides satellite voice and data services through handheld devices, vehicle-mounted terminals, and embedded modules. The network's low Earth orbit constellation enables low-latency communications unavailable from geostationary satellites. Iridium Certus provides broadband connectivity for maritime, aviation, and land mobile applications. This L-band service offers speeds up to several megabits per second, serving customers requiring reliable connectivity in remote areas. The company's IoT services connect remote assets including shipping containers, pipeline sensors, and tracking devices. Iridium's global coverage makes it essential for assets that move beyond cellular network coverage. ## Technology and Capabilities The Iridium constellation consists of 66 active satellites in six polar orbital planes at approximately 780 km altitude. Cross-linked satellites create a mesh network that routes calls in space, reducing dependence on ground stations and enabling true global coverage including polar regions. Iridium NEXT satellites introduced capabilities including ADS-B receivers for aircraft tracking (Aireon service), AIS receivers for ship tracking, and hosted payloads for partner organizations. These hosted payloads generate additional revenue from the constellation investment. The L-band spectrum allocation provides rain-fade resistance and reliable service in adverse weather conditions. Iridium's network architecture enables direct phone-to-phone communication anywhere on Earth without routing through ground stations. ## Business and Financial Overview Iridium generated $871.7 million of revenue in 2025 with strong margins from its subscription-based model. Government services (primarily U.S. Department of Defense) represent the largest segment, followed by commercial maritime, aviation, and IoT. The company's long-term contract with the U.S. Department of Defense (worth approximately $738 million) provides stable revenue and demonstrates the network's strategic value. Commercial growth comes from maritime broadband, aviation safety services, and IoT applications. Iridium achieved profitability after completing the NEXT constellation deployment and paying down associated debt. The company maintains strong free cash flow and returns capital to shareholders through dividends and buybacks. ## Recent Developments In 2024, Iridium continued growing its subscriber base across all segments while expanding service capabilities. The company advanced partnerships with smartphone manufacturers for direct-to-device emergency satellite connectivity. Iridium expanded its IoT ecosystem, connecting more devices and applications through its network. The company also enhanced Iridium Certus services and grew the aviation connectivity business. The Aireon service (aircraft tracking via ADS-B) continued serving air navigation service providers worldwide. Iridium also advanced plans for eventual constellation sustainment and technology evolution. ## Market Position Iridium is the only satellite communications provider offering truly global coverage including polar regions. This unique capability serves customers who cannot rely on alternative networks for their communications needs. Competitors include Inmarsat, Globalstar, and emerging LEO broadband providers like Starlink. Iridium's advantages include complete global coverage, proven reliability, and specialized government relationships. Strategic priorities include growing commercial subscribers, expanding IoT applications, and planning for long-term constellation sustainment. Iridium's established market position and subscriber growth support continued financial performance.

Satellite Operators Verified ECHO

EchoStar

Englewood, United States commercial

EchoStar Corporation (Nasdaq: SATS) is an American satellite technology and services company operating Hughes Network Systems — the world's largest satellite broadband provider with over 1 million residential and business subscribers in North America. Founded in 1980 by Charlie Ergen, EchoStar provides satellite internet services under the HughesNet brand via its EchoStar XVII and EchoStar XIX Ka-band satellites. EchoStar and Dish Network (also founded by Ergen) were sister companies that merged in January 2024, reuniting the satellite television and internet operations under the EchoStar corporate umbrella. In 2025 EchoStar agreed to sell spectrum licences to AT&T (about $23 billion) and SpaceX (about $17 billion plus a $2.6 billion AWS-3 add-on), and in August 2026 its Hughes subsidiaries filed for Chapter 11 while the parent company continued outside bankruptcy. Hughes Network Systems' ground technology is also licensed internationally for broadband satellite networks.

Satellite Manufacturing Verified MDA.TO

MDA Space

Brampton, Canada commercial

MDA Space (TSX: MDA) is a leading Canadian space technology company with over 50 years of heritage building systems that operate in some of the most demanding environments on Earth and in space. The company is best known for developing Canadarm (Space Shuttle) and Canadarm2 (International Space Station), iconic robotic systems that placed Canada among the world's space powers. MDA's three business lines are robotics and space operations (including Canadarm3, originally built for the Lunar Gateway and since August 2026 being redirected by the Canadian Space Agency toward lunar surface logistics for Artemis), geointelligence (processing and analyzing imagery from RADARSAT and other satellite constellations), and satellite systems (manufacturing communications and Earth observation satellites). MDA is the satellite manufacturer for Telesat Lightspeed's LEO constellation and builds satellite components for SatixFy, Globalstar, and others. The company went public on the Toronto Stock Exchange in 2021, raising $400M in its IPO, and employs more than 4,000 people across Canada, the UK and the US.

Satellite Communications Verified CMTL

Comtech Telecommunications

Chandler, United States commercial

Comtech Telecommunications is a leading provider of satellite communications technology, delivering mission-critical ground station equipment, modems, amplifiers, and network infrastructure supporting military missions, critical infrastructure, and everyday connectivity across the globe. The company specializes in resilient, secure, all-domain communications solutions for government and commercial satellite operations. In September 2024, Comtech launched the Digital Common Ground (DCG) portfolio of modems designed to enable the U.S. Department of Defense and coalition partners to transition to digitized, hybrid satellite network architectures. The DCG modems represent one of the first product lines with access to multi-orbit capabilities across commercial and purpose-built networks, being among the first modem lines compliant with Digital Intermediate Frequency Interoperability (DIFI) standards. These modems allow customers to switch between Geostationary Orbit (GEO), military satellite communications, Medium-Earth Orbit (MEO), and Low-Earth Orbit (LEO) networks on a single reconfigurable platform. Comtech offers award-winning bandwidth-efficient satellite modems featuring advanced technologies supporting applications including mobile backhaul, government communications, premium enterprise, and mobility markets. The company's WGS Modem received certification to operate on the O3b mPOWER satellite constellation, demonstrating compatibility with next-generation MEO systems. As a leading supplier of satellite communications uplink power amplifiers and frequency converter solutions, Comtech delivers high-efficiency HPA technology for airborne satcom systems alongside solid-state power amplifiers and BUCs. The company provides comprehensive satellite earth station solutions, VSAT technology, and troposcatter systems. Headquartered in Chandler, Arizona, Comtech continues advancing satellite communications technology to meet evolving connectivity requirements worldwide.

Satellite Communications Verified ASTS

AST SpaceMobile

Midland, United States commercial

AST SpaceMobile is building the first and only space-based cellular broadband network accessible directly by standard smartphones, without requiring specialized hardware or additional equipment. The company's revolutionary BlueBird and BlueWalker satellites feature the largest-ever commercial communications arrays deployed in low-Earth orbit, designed to connect directly with existing mobile devices using standard 4G/LTE and 5G protocols. Founded in 2017, AST SpaceMobile has developed proprietary technology enabling ordinary smartphones to achieve broadband connectivity via satellite, addressing the approximately 5 billion mobile subscribers who lack reliable coverage in rural areas, during natural disasters, or while traveling. The company's approach eliminates the need for satellite-specific phones, accessories, or subscription changes, working seamlessly with existing cellular service plans. BlueWalker 3, launched in 2022, demonstrated the world's largest commercial communications array in space at 693 square feet, successfully completing calls and achieving record-setting 4G/5G speeds directly to unmodified smartphones. The subsequent BlueBird commercial satellites feature even larger arrays and greater capacity. AST SpaceMobile has secured partnership agreements with major mobile network operators including AT&T, Vodafone, Rakuten, and Bell Canada, representing billions of potential subscribers. The company plans to deploy a constellation of approximately 168 satellites to provide continuous global coverage, eliminating mobile connectivity gaps worldwide. Each satellite will cover areas larger than Texas, dramatically reducing the infrastructure cost per subscriber. AST SpaceMobile's technology addresses critical communication needs for emergency services, disaster response, rural connectivity, and everyday mobile users seeking uninterrupted service. Headquartered in Midland, Texas, with facilities in the United States, Israel, and the United Kingdom, In September 2024, AST SpaceMobile launched its first five BlueBird Block 1 satellites on a SpaceX Falcon 9 and demonstrated the first commercially viable direct-to-cell calls using unmodified standard smartphones — a milestone that validated the core technology. Commercial service, first targeted for late 2024, had not begun by mid-2026: the company reported test and demonstration calls over its BlueBird satellites and, in its 2025 annual report, targeted commercial launch in early 2027. The company is listed on Nasdaq as ASTS.
